Higher Education:
Pursuing higher education is a strategic move for those seeking advanced expertise. Most B Tech mechanical engineering colleges in Kolkata offer specialized M.Tech programs and MBA courses that not only deepen your technical knowledge but also equip you with leadership skills essential for success in the industry. Engaging in postgraduate studies also provides a valuable network of like-minded professionals and access to state-of-the-art research facilities.
Research and Development:
For those with a passion for innovation and problem-solving, diving into research and development can be a rewarding choice. A B.Tech mechanical engineering college’s vibrant research community encourages graduates to participate in interdisciplinary projects, fostering an environment where groundbreaking ideas can thrive. With access to cutting-edge laboratories and mentorship from accomplished faculty members, you can contribute significantly to technological advancements.
